WHO Chief Scientist DR Soumya Swaminathan sheds light on the mutant strains of coronavirus, which have led to fresh wave of worldwide restrictions. The variants - detected in the United Kingdom and South Africa - were associated with an increase in the number of Covid cases. Most scientists believe the vaccines under development should provide protection against variants, she says. [Credit: World Health Organisation]
